4 DATA COMMUNICATION USING BIDIRECTIONAL PROTOCOL
4.2 Transmitting Data to Target Device
4.2 Transmitting Data to Target Device
This section explains the data transmission from the CPU module to a target device.
Sending methods
The following shows the method of transmitting data to the target device through data communication using the bidirectional
protocol.
Data such as control data and send data are stored in the device designated with the BIDOUT instruction, and then the
BIDOUT instruction is executed.
The send data quantity and send data are written into the send area in the buffer memory.
C24 transmits data by adding the control code ENQ to the head of the data.
When sum check code is enabled in the transmission setting with Engineering tool, C24 adds the sum check code
calculated by internal processing to the end of the message and then transmits the message.
When sum check code is disabled in the transmission setting with Engineering tool, sum check code is not transmitted.
A response for the data transmission (for normal completion: ACK message; for abnormal completion: NAK message) is
received.
Once the transmission processing of C24 is completed, the execution of the BIDOUT instruction is completed.
